If u have a box with mass of 10kg and u push with a force of 200 N what is the acceleration of the box ?
AnnZ [28]

Answer:

20m/s²

Explanation:

force = mass*acceleration

acceleration = force ÷ mass

acceleration = 200N ÷ 10kg

acceleration = 20m/s²
